UAE President His Highness Sheikh Mohamed bin Zayed Al Nahyan said he remains "confident that our region will overcome its current challenges", while extending Eid Al Fitr wishes to the UAE community and Muslims around the world.
In a post shared on social media platform X, Sheikh Mohamed said the UAE will "continue to advance towards a peaceful and prosperous future" amidst the regional developments.
He emphasised the UAE's strength, resilience, loyalty, and unity during the ongoing challenges.
The president also sent out individual messages to the UAE community, wishing strength and reassurance as he states: "We stand united as one community".
Meanwhile, His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ice President and Prime Minister of the UAE and Ruler of Dubai, also shared a message of congratulations, wishing for continuous prosperity, stability, and security for the UAE.
